TheNorth America backflow preventer market reached a value of around USD 121.00 million in 2024. Backflow preventers are essential plumbing devices designed to stop the reverse flow of contaminated water into clean water supply systems. Their use is crucial in residential, commercial, and industrial applications to ensure water safety and regulatory compliance. Growing awareness of safe drinking water, the rising number of infrastructure projects, and stringent government regulations regarding plumbing safety have fueled the adoption of backflow preventers across North America.

The demand for efficient water management systems has increased with urbanization, population growth, and industrialization. As water contamination remains a significant public health concern, municipalities, households, and industries are prioritizing the installation of backflow preventers to maintain clean water supplies.

North America Backflow Preventer Market Size

In 2024, the market was valued at USD 121.00 million, highlighting strong demand across end-use industries. The market is projected to expand at a CAGR of 4.50% between 2025 and 2034, ultimately reaching USD 187.91 million by 2034. This growth is supported by stricter environmental regulations, rising plumbing safety standards, and the replacement demand for old or outdated systems.

The U.S. holds the largest market share in the region due to higher infrastructure investments, strict regulatory frameworks, and a growing number of construction activities. Meanwhile, Canada and Mexico are also emerging as strong contributors to the market, driven by urban expansion and government emphasis on safe water distribution systems.

North America Backflow Preventer Market Trends

Several key trends are shaping the backflow preventer industry in North America:

  1. Growing Urbanization and Smart Cities – As cities expand, the need for efficient water supply and sanitation systems grows. Backflow preventers are becoming standard installations in modern residential and commercial projects.

  2. Technological Advancements – Manufacturers are developing advanced and compact preventers that offer higher efficiency, easy maintenance, and longer durability, catering to the evolving demands of customers.

  3. Regulatory Compliance – Governments and municipalities are enforcing stricter regulations to prevent water contamination. Mandatory installation of backflow preventers in commercial buildings, healthcare facilities, and residential complexes is driving consistent demand.

  4. Sustainability Focus – With increasing emphasis on sustainable water management, backflow preventers are viewed as critical tools to protect water resources and reduce health hazards.

  5. Rising Industrial Applications – Beyond residential and municipal use, industries such as pharmaceuticals, food and beverages, and manufacturing are deploying backflow preventers to ensure compliance with hygiene and safety standards.

Competitive Analysis of the North America Backflow Preventer Market

The market is moderately competitive, with several global and regional players investing in research, development, and partnerships to strengthen their presence.

  • Watts Water Technologies, Inc. – A leading manufacturer offering a wide range of plumbing and water quality solutions, including advanced backflow preventers. Its focus on innovation and regulatory compliance ensures strong market positioning.

  • Zurn Industries, LLC – Known for its robust water management solutions, Zurn emphasizes sustainable and efficient backflow prevention systems that comply with strict regulatory standards.

  • Emerson Electric Co. – Leveraging its global expertise in industrial technologies, Emerson provides advanced and durable backflow preventers catering to residential, municipal, and industrial sectors.

  • Conbraco Industries, Inc. – Specializes in valves and flow control solutions, including high-quality backflow preventers designed for a variety of applications.
